Dateline season 24 episode 51, titled "Manson," is an investigative documentary that explores the life and crimes of notorious cult leader Charles Manson. Manson is widely known for orchestrating a series of brutal murders in 1969 that shook the nation. This episode provides a comprehensive overview of Manson's early years and how he became the notorious cult leader who orchestrated the slayings of several people and was convicted of conspiracy to commit murder in 1971.
The episode opens with archival footage from the 1960s, setting the stage for the emergence of Manson and his followers. It delves into his abusive and troubled childhood, including his many stints in prison. It is revealed that in the late 1960s, Manson formed a cult with his followers that became known as the Manson Family. The group lived together in a commune-like environment and committed several crimes under Manson's leadership.
The episode goes on to explore the events leading up to the infamous murders committed by the Manson Family in August 1969. The investigative team interviews former members of the Manson Family, law enforcement officials, and family members of the victims to shed light on the gruesome events. The team also delves into the psychology behind Manson's cult leadership and how he was able to manipulate his followers.
Throughout the episode, the investigative team presents a timeline of events, including the murder of actress Sharon Tate and four others in her home, and the murder of grocery store executive Leno LaBianca and his wife Rosemary. The episode also delves into the investigation that led to the arrests of Manson and several members of the Manson Family, including Susan Atkins, Patricia Krenwinkel, and Leslie Van Houten.
The team explores Manson's trial and the media circus surrounding it, including Manson's bizarre behavior and the cryptic messages he sent to his followers during the trial. The episode also provides insight into Manson's eventual conviction and the sentences handed down to him and his followers. Additionally, the investigative team examines the impact of Manson's crimes on society and the legacy that he left behind.
